Japanese Noodles
A flavorful Japanese-style noodle dish featuring tender chicken, fresh vegetables, and savory soy and sesame oils, perfect for a quick, satisfying meal.
Ingredients
Instructions
- Heat vegetable oil in a wok or frypan.
- Stir-fry chicken breast meat for 3 to 5 minutes.
- Meanwhile, cook noodles in boiling salted water until just tender, then drain and rinse under hot water.
- Leave noodles in a colander to dry.
- Add chopped Chinese cabbage and green onions to the chicken along with soy sauce, pepper, and sesame oil.
- Cook for 1 minute, then toss in the cooked noodles.
- Toss everything together and serve.
